Windows server 2003, windows vista, windows xp, windows server 2008, windows 7, windows server 2003 r2, windows server 2008 r2, windows server 2000, windows server 2012, windows 8. Selects objects from a collection based on their property values. Powershell is a task automation and configuration management framework from microsoft, consisting of a commandline shell and associated scripting language. In this article, i am going to show you how to install powershell on ubuntu 18. Azure cloud shell is an interactive, authenticated, browseraccessible shell for managing azure resources.
When using if, elseif, else statements there are a few points to keep in mind. Theyll give your presentations a professional, memorable appearance the kind of sophisticated look that. Powershell is powerful configuration tool used by system administrators for automation and configuration of windows operating system. Selecting a language below will dynamically change the complete page content to that language. These 10 powershell commands will come in handy when you need to remotely manage computers on a domain or workgroup. Microsoft has released powershell core for linux operating systems. Profiles are powershell scripts that run at startup, and once you have. You need to restart the file explorer from task manager.
It is a microsoft product and is default installed in every windows boxes so. I can see my full name on my personal folder when i click on the start menu. What i came up is a module called poshprivilege that allows you to not only look at what user rights are available on a local or remote system, but also provide the ability to add, remove, enable and disable the privileges as well. Windows powershell is a commandline shell and scripting language designed especially for system administration. In addition, if youre running a script with credentials, this will save you some time by inserting the current logged username and domain if you run it on regular basis in your credential variable for. Linux command line for you and me documentation, release 0. The psexec allows you to run programs and processes on remote systems, using all the features of the interactive interface of console applications, without having to manually install the client software. Contribute to bitsadminnopowershell development by creating an account on github. Use an easy command in windows powershell to get userdomain\username.
For example, you might see the following similiar message. Generally we use quest cmdlets to get this direct and indirect group membership information but this script uses builin dotnet method which is available on all computers if you have dotnet installed. Powershell is an opensource, taskbased commandline shell and scripting language built on the. For powershell 6 on mac os x and linux, environmentusername is the best option, as it works cross platform. Also, if you want to compare the options yourself, here is a script you can use to run a script as another user. How do i get the current username in windows powershell. Displays user, group and privileges information for the user who is currently logged on to the local system. As soon as you execute the command, powershell will list all user accounts on your system along with their sids. Bash provides a lot of different type of commands and tools to manage a linux system. The term is not recognized as the name of a cmdlet, function, script file, or operable program. Over the years, there have been many releases of powershell. It provides the flexibility of choosing the shell experience that best suits the way you work, either bash or powershell. But when i run something like, whoami, i just see my login something like my first initial and last name.
Raj chandel is founder and ceo of hacking articles. Installing the aws tools for powershell on windows aws. All the network traffic is encrypted using a second layer of rc4 to avoid ssl interception and defeat network detection on the target system. Windows commands, batch files, command prompt and powershell. I suggest that you experiment next with getprocess or geteventlog guy recommends. It saves having to look at the name tag attached to your trousers. In this tutorial, we will learn how to install bash on a windows operating system like windows 10. A recent project of mine has been to write a module to manage privileges on a local system. Whois performs the registration record for the domain name or ip address that you specify. Remote powershell pssession whoami posted on 19th september 2016 by rhoderick milne msft for those who worked with nt and novell netware many, many moons ago they became familiar with a handy function who am i.
You can pass the desired username as a parameter and execute the vbscript. Microsoft download manager is free and available for download now. Starts one or more processes on the local computer. Get all groupmembershi p of one usermultiple users earlier, i wrote a vbscript which can retrieve and enlist all groupmembership of a given ad user. Powershell ms dynamics crm crud operations microsoft. An if statement can be followed by an optional else if. You need to use the getcredential cmdlet to get a credential object, and then run this script with the script to run as another user as. If the download version is a higher number than the version you have installed, close all tools for windows powershell consoles. Managing privileges using poshprivilege learn powershell. We can find sid of a user from windows command line using wmic or whoami command. Lots of commands will return objects that arent always exactly what youd like.
Install the newer version of the tools for windows powershell by running the msi package you downloaded. Winner of the standing ovation award for best powerpoint templates from presentations magazine. Displays the current domain and user name and the security identifier sid. As you can see, i ran the apt and whoami linux commands and it ran successfully. Several ways to get current logged in user in powershell. Reference topic for whoami, which displays user, group and privileges information for the user who is currently logged on to the local system. You can mould powershell to the way you want to work, with all the settings and. Psexec is a tool written by mark russinovich included in the sysinternals suite and can downloaded here solution 2. Specifically, this venerable command shell provides an environment to run applications and various utilities. Net framework, windows powershell helps it professionals to control and automate the administration of the windows operating system and applications that run on windows server. Install and get started with powershell on centos linux hint. Initially a windows component only, known as windows powershell, it was made opensource and crossplatform on 18 august 2016 with the introduction of powershell core. A module to quickly find out what groups the currently logged on user is a member of both local and domain.
To increase security, solarwinds recommends using a dedicated windows account with minimal privileges for powershell monitors, especially for scripts executed on the main polling engine that is, the orion server. Net framework 2009 summer scripting games 2010 scripting games 2011 scripting games 2012 scripting games 20 scripting games 2014 scripting games 2014 winter scripting games 2015 holiday series 4. The main advantage of psexec is the ability to invoke the interactive commandline interface on remote computers and remotely run programs in the background. Use powershell to get computer name scripting blog. Windows powershell how to execute a powershell command. Worlds best powerpoint templates crystalgraphics offers more powerpoint templates than anyone else in the world, with over 4 million to choose from. If youre part of a small team thats responsible for many devices, the ability to leverage powershell against hundreds or thousands of systems will make you feel like youve. Appveyor ci matrix build for several linux architectures. In this article, i am going to show you how to install powershell on ubuntu. As it is a scripting language it can be used to automate a various task like managing remote servers, administrating hyperv feature in windows server, etc.
With the uac off, i think what happens is that you just never see the prompts for elevation and so they are always automatically denied when running as a standard user. Powershells getcommand returns so many cmdlets that i have incorporated a filter so that it just lists cmdlets beginning with get. If used without parameters, whoami displays the current domain and user name. There are several ways in powershell to get return current user that is using the system. If you are using windows 10 anniversary update, or windows server 2016, you should already have windows powershell 5.
Powershell is a task automation and configuration management framework from microsoft. The whoami command does exactly what you would expect, it tells you who you are. Following this, in the context menu, cmd will appear instead of powershell. Display the user groups to which the current user belongs. Windows command prompt also known as the command line, cmd. As im learning more powershell and dabbling into hacking i will be composing a list of techniques and scripts that i find very beneficial for administration and pentesting. In windows environment, each user is assigned a unique identifier called. The uac operates differently on windows 7 as opposed to vista. Powershell includes a commandline shell, objectoriented scripting. In this article, i am going to show you how to install powershell on centos 7 and also how to get started with powershell. Install and get started with powershell on ubuntu linux hint. How to download and install linux bash shell on windows 10.
In the more modern versions, it is able to do much more than just state your name, but now this is is digressing. You might want to try the next level up and see if that does in effect what you need it to do. Application acls activation active directory active directory application mode adam. For that matter, you wouldnt just type getvm and go through the hundreds of virtual machines youve got just to see whats happening on a single one. While trying to execute adb shell command, you just need to. Displays user, group and privileges information for the user who is currently logged on to the. Ppt shell scripting powerpoint presentation free to. How can i use a command in windows powershell to get information about a current user in userdomain\username format. Idontexist the term idontexist is not recognized as the name of a cmdlet, function, script file, or operable program. Windows privilege escalation using powershell hacknpentest. Powershell is a task based configuration tool used for automation and configuration of windows operating system.
Now, download the microsoft package repository installer deb package file with. How to get the current logged on user on powershell. When working with powershell remoting, and in this post mple we are looking at the connections to exchange online, sometimes we want that. Doing more with less is a common mantra bandied about in the workforce these. By continuing to use pastebin, you agree to our use of cookies as described in the cookies policy. Executing adb shell commands on the connected device. An if can have zero or one elses and it must come after any elseifs. Back directx enduser runtime web installer next directx enduser runtime web installer. Powershell core supports the windows, macos, and linux platforms. We use cookies for various purposes including analytics. First, open the powershell by searching for it in the start menu and execute the below command. Bash is the commandline interface for linux distributions like ubuntu, centos, debian, mint, kali, redhat, fedora, etc.
Display all of the information in the current access token. If you are a powershell user, you can use a simple cmdlet. His works include researching new ways for both offensive and defensive security and has done illustrious research on computer security, exploiting linux and windows, wireless security, computer forensic, securing and exploiting web applications. Click on yes in the user account control prompt this will merge the registry file you created with your existing registry. The purpose of this page is twofold, to give working examples of convertfromcsv and to revive interest in. Psexec is a tool written by mark russinovich included in the sysinternals suite and can downloaded here 3 a new shell will open under nt. Getchilditem can return a list of files on a storage volume but its not realistic to enumerate the entire volume just to find one file. Check the spelling of the name, or if a path was included, verify that the path is correct and try again. Quickly learn tips, shortcuts, and common operations in windows powershell 4. This simple script will help you to get the list of allboth direct and indirect groups the current user belongs. For examples of how to use this command, see examples.
1123 804 411 52 332 36 1116 377 727 1485 783 136 1548 1295 431 222 790 553 1104 1248 460 265 1410 1439 405 1501 1435 639 882 965 473 870 534 524 962 879 988 703 238 626 972 340